A dynamic opportunity awaits physical therapists specializing in hospital-based care. This travel assignment offers a rewarding experience on the inpatient rehabilitation unit of a well-established medical center located in Gainesville, FL. This role provides the chance to work within a collaborative multidisciplinary team delivering high-quality rehabilitative care.

Assignment Details:

  • 40 hours guaranteed per week
  • 6-week duration
  • No return-to-office requirements, special scheduling, early cancellations, or attendance concerns
  • Day shift hours only, with weekend rotation requirements

Unit Overview:

  • 30-bed inpatient rehab unit on the 2nd floor of the main hospital building
  • Team of 22 rehabilitation staff including PT, OT, SLP, and technicians
  • Patient-to-therapist ratio approximately 7:1
  • Equipped with typical inpatient rehab gym tools, including balance and gait systems
  • Documentation via Meditech Expanse system

Key Responsibilities:

  • Conduct patient evaluations and develop individualized treatment plans
  • Facilitate activities of daily living (ADLs), transfers, therapeutic exercises, gait training, and functional skill development
  • Educate patients and families on therapy goals and home care techniques

Required Qualifications:

  • Licensed Physical Therapist with current BLS certification
  • Ability to adapt quickly within a fast-paced, startup environment
  • Previous travel therapy experience is preferred but not required
  • Comfortable functioning independently with strong clinical decision-making skills
